Бесплатный урок с нашим репетитором!

Узнать подробнее

Новая Школа - онлайн-школа подготовки к ЕГЭ
При поддержке
Посмотреть все вопросы нейросети
Бесплатный пробный урок с репетитором

Узнай больше про репетиторов Новой Школы и запишись на бесплатный пробный урок. Мы проверим твой уровень знаний и составим план обучения по любому предмету и классу

Вопрос от Анонимного юзера 23 мая 2025 14:35

Мартышка карабкается по дереву, каждый день поднимаясь на расстояние a метров но каждую ночь падает на расстояние b метров. если высота дерева h метров, то на какой день мартышка доберется до вершины python

Ответ нейросети

23 мая 2025 14:35

Рассмотрим задачу пошагово и подробно.

Дано:

  • Высота дерева: ( h ) метров
  • Каждый день мартышка поднимается на ( a ) метров
  • Каждую ночь она скатывается вниз на ( b ) метров

Цель: определить, за какой день мартышка достигнет или превысит вершину дерева.


Шаг 1: Анализ ситуации

  • За один полный день (подъем + ночь), мартышка в итоге продвигается на ( a - b ) метров, за исключением последнего дня, когда она добирается до вершины и не падает обратно.

  • Важно понять, что на последней попытке, если мартышка достигнет или превысит ( h ) метров, она остановится. Тогда она не будет падать ночью.


Шаг 2: Определение условий для достижения вершины

  • В конце каждого дня, перед ночным падением, мартышка находится на высоте, равной сумме подъемов.

  • Но на последнем попытке, как только она достигнет или превысит ( h ) метров, она завершает свой путь.


Шаг 3: Расчет числа дней

  • Пусть ( n ) — это число дней, после которых мартышка достигнет вершины.

  • После ( n-1 ) полных дней, она поднимается:

[ \text{Высота после } (n - 1) \text{ дней} = (a - b) \times (n - 1) ]

  • На следующий день (то есть в ( n )-й день), она поднимается на ( a ) метров:

[ \text{Общая высота в конце } n\text{-го дня} = (a - b) \times (n - 1) + a ]

  • Если эта высота равна или превышает ( h ), то мартышка достигает вершины в ( n )-й день.

Шаг 4: Формула для определения дня

Нам нужно найти минимальное целое ( n ), такое что:

[ (a - b) \times (n - 1) + a \geq h ]

Решим неравенство:

[ (a - b)(n - 1) \geq h - a ]

[ n - 1 \geq \frac{h - a}{a - b} ]

[ n \geq 1 + \frac{h - a}{a - b} ]

Поскольку ( n ) — целое число, возьмем результат вверх (округление в большую сторону), если дробная часть есть.


Итоговая формула:

[ n = \left\lceil \frac{h - a}{a - b} \right\rceil + 1 ]

где ( \lceil x \rceil ) — это округление вверх.


Обратите внимание:

  • Если ( h \leq a ), то мартышка достигнет вершины уже в первый день, поскольку поднимается за первый день на ( a ) метров и, если этого достаточно или превышает ( h ), то она достигла вершины в первый день.

Полный алгоритм:

  1. Если ( h \leq a ), то ответ — 1 день.
  2. Иначе, вычисляем:

[ n = \left\lceil \frac{h - a}{a - b} \right\rceil + 1 ]

  • Округляем результат ( \left\lceil \frac{h - a}{a - b} \right\rceil ) и прибавляем 1.

Если нужны конкретные цифры, укажи параметры ( h ), ( a ), ( b ), и я рассчитаю точный ответ!

Задай свой вопрос

Напиши любую задачу или вопрос, а нейросеть её решит

Похожие вопросы 15

Бесплатно Мобильное приложение ГДЗ
Мобильное приложение ГДЗ

Задавай вопросы искуcственному интеллекту текстом или фотографиями в приложении на iPhone или Android

qr-codegoogle-playapp-store

Саша — ассистент в телеграмме

Мартышка карабкается по дереву, каждый день поднимаясь на расстояние a метров но каждую ночь падает на расстояние b метров. если высота дерева h метров, то на какой день мартышка доберется до вершины python
Рассмотрим задачу пошагово и подробно. **Дано:** - Высота дерева: \( h \) метров - Каждый день мартышка поднимается на \( a \) метров - Каждую ночь она скатывается вниз на \( b \) метров **Цель:** определить, за какой день мартышка достигнет или превысит вершину дерева. --- ### Шаг 1: Анализ ситуации - За один полный день (подъем + ночь), мартышка в итоге продвигается на \( a - b \) метров, за исключением последнего дня, когда она добирается до вершины и не падает обратно. - Важно понять, что на последней попытке, если мартышка достигнет или превысит \( h \) метров, она остановится. Тогда она не будет падать ночью. --- ### Шаг 2: Определение условий для достижения вершины - В конце каждого дня, перед ночным падением, мартышка находится на высоте, равной сумме подъемов. - Но на последнем попытке, как только она достигнет или превысит \( h \) метров, она завершает свой путь. --- ### Шаг 3: Расчет числа дней - Пусть \( n \) — это число дней, после которых мартышка достигнет вершины. - После \( n-1 \) полных дней, она поднимается: \[ \text{Высота после } (n - 1) \text{ дней} = (a - b) \times (n - 1) \] - На следующий день (то есть в \( n \)-й день), она поднимается на \( a \) метров: \[ \text{Общая высота в конце } n\text{-го дня} = (a - b) \times (n - 1) + a \] - Если эта высота равна или превышает \( h \), то мартышка достигает вершины в \( n \)-й день. --- ### Шаг 4: Формула для определения дня Нам нужно найти минимальное целое \( n \), такое что: \[ (a - b) \times (n - 1) + a \geq h \] Решим неравенство: \[ (a - b)(n - 1) \geq h - a \] \[ n - 1 \geq \frac{h - a}{a - b} \] \[ n \geq 1 + \frac{h - a}{a - b} \] Поскольку \( n \) — целое число, возьмем результат вверх (округление в большую сторону), если дробная часть есть. --- ### Итоговая формула: \[ n = \left\lceil \frac{h - a}{a - b} \right\rceil + 1 \] где \( \lceil x \rceil \) — это округление вверх. --- ### **Обратите внимание:** - Если \( h \leq a \), то мартышка достигнет вершины уже в первый день, поскольку поднимается за первый день на \( a \) метров и, если этого достаточно или превышает \( h \), то она достигла вершины в первый день. --- ### **Полный алгоритм:** 1. Если \( h \leq a \), то ответ — **1 день**. 2. Иначе, вычисляем: \[ n = \left\lceil \frac{h - a}{a - b} \right\rceil + 1 \] - Округляем результат \( \left\lceil \frac{h - a}{a - b} \right\rceil \) и прибавляем 1. --- Если нужны конкретные цифры, укажи параметры \( h \), \( a \), \( b \), и я рассчитаю точный ответ!